引言
JQUERY,一个轻量级的JavaScript库,自2006年发布以来,已经成为了前端开发界的基石。它不仅极大地简化了JavaScript编程,还推动了Web开发的发展。本文将带您走进JQUERY的世界,揭秘那些改变世界的代码故事。
JQUERY的诞生
背景
在JQUERY出现之前,Web开发面临着诸多挑战。JavaScript代码的复杂性和冗余让开发者们疲于应对。2006年,jQuery的创始人John Resig为了解决这些问题,推出了这个革命性的库。
概念
JQUERY的核心思想是“写得更少,做得更多”。它通过选择器简化了DOM操作,提供了丰富的方法库,使得开发者可以轻松地实现复杂的交互效果。
JQUERY的核心特性
选择器
JQUERY的选择器是它最强大的功能之一。它可以轻松地选取HTML元素,如$('#id')
用于选取ID为id
的元素,$('.class')
用于选取所有具有class
类的元素。
// 示例:选取ID为'myId'的元素
$('#myId').css('color', 'red');
动画
JQUERY提供了丰富的动画功能,可以让元素在页面上平滑地移动、放大、缩小等。
// 示例:让元素平滑地移动到指定位置
$('#element').animate({left: '100px'}, 'slow');
事件处理
JQUERY简化了事件处理。只需一行代码,就可以为元素添加事件监听器。
// 示例:为按钮添加点击事件
$('#button').click(function() {
alert('按钮被点击了!');
});
JQUERY的生态系统
插件
JQUERY的插件系统让开发者可以轻松地扩展其功能。许多优秀的插件如jQuery UI、Bootstrap等,都基于JQUERY开发。
社区
JQUERY拥有庞大的开发者社区。在Stack Overflow等平台上,关于JQUERY的问题和解答比比皆是。
JQUERY的案例研究
社交媒体平台
JQUERY在社交媒体平台中的应用广泛。例如,在Facebook和Twitter上,许多交互效果都是通过JQUERY实现的。
在线购物平台
JQUERY简化了购物车的实现,使得在线购物平台可以提供更加流畅的购物体验。
结语
JQUERY不仅仅是一个JavaScript库,它是一种改变世界的力量。通过JQUERY,开发者可以创造出丰富多样的Web应用,为用户带来更加美好的体验。在未来的Web开发中,JQUERY将继续扮演着重要的角色。